Natural Ways to Achieve Glowing Skin This Winter

Winter brings chilly winds, low humidity, and indoor heating, all of which can leave your skin dry, dull, and irritated. However, with a tailored skincare routine, you can maintain a radiant complexion throughout the colder months. This guide explores natural methods to combat winter skin challenges, focusing on hydration, nourishment, exfoliation, and protection. By incorporating these strategies, you can achieve glowing, healthy skin even in the harshest conditions.

Understanding the Winter Skin Challenge

Winter weather can wreak havoc on your skin. Cold temperatures, biting winds, and dry indoor air strip moisture, leading to dryness, flakiness, and irritation. Additionally, UV rays remain a threat despite cloudy skies, contributing to premature aging and hyperpigmentation.

Why Does Cold Weather Affect Skin?

Cold weather constricts blood vessels, reducing blood flow and limiting oxygen and nutrient delivery to the skin. This results in a dull complexion. Harsh winds can also cause chapping and sensitivity, making your skin more prone to damage. To counter these effects, incorporate antioxidant-rich products like those containing vitamin C or green tea extract to neutralize free radicals and promote skin repair.

Why Winter Skincare Differs

Winter skincare requires extra hydration and nourishment to combat environmental stressors. Unlike summer, when lighter products suffice, winter calls for richer moisturizers and protective barriers. A healthy lifestyle—adequate water intake, a nutrient-rich diet, and sufficient sleep—also supports your skin’s resilience during this season.

The Power of Hydration for Radiant Winter Skin

Hydration is the cornerstone of healthy skin, especially in winter when low humidity and indoor heating deplete moisture. A solid hydration strategy involves both internal and external methods to keep your skin soft and glowing.

Drinking Water for Skin Health

Adequate water intake is vital for skin elasticity and toxin elimination. While thirst may feel less intense in winter, aim for at least eight glasses of water daily to maintain hydration. Herbal teas or infused water with fruits like lemon or cucumber can make this easier and add skin-loving nutrients.

Foods That Boost Skin Hydration

Incorporate water-rich foods like watermelon, cucumbers, oranges, and spinach into your diet. These provide hydration and essential vitamins. Omega-3-rich foods, such as salmon and chia seeds, strengthen the skin’s barrier, helping it retain moisture against dry winter air.

Nourishing Your Skin with Natural Oils

Natural oils are a winter skincare essential, creating a protective barrier to lock in moisture and nourish the skin. Packed with fatty acids and antioxidants, they also repair and rejuvenate.

Choosing the Best Natural Oils

Opt for non-comedogenic oils that won’t clog pores, such as:

  • Jojoba Oil: Mimics the skin’s natural oils, suitable for all skin types.
  • Argan Oil: Rich in vitamin E, ideal for anti-aging benefits.
  • Rosehip Oil: Contains vitamins A and C to improve texture and reduce hyperpigmentation. These lightweight oils absorb easily, delivering hydration without greasiness.

How to Apply Natural Oils Effectively

For maximum benefits, apply oils to damp skin after cleansing or showering to lock in moisture. Use a few drops and gently massage into dry-prone areas like cheeks and forehead. For a relaxing boost, mix with soothing essential oils like lavender or chamomile.

The Role of Exfoliation in Winter Skincare

Exfoliation removes dead skin cells, enhances product absorption, and promotes a radiant glow. In winter, it’s especially important to combat dullness and flakiness caused by dry air.

How Exfoliation Works

Exfoliation sloughs off dead cells, revealing smoother, brighter skin underneath. It improves the efficacy of moisturizers and serums while promoting cell turnover to fade dark spots and even skin tone. Gentle exfoliants are key to avoid irritation in winter.

Natural Exfoliation Methods

Skip harsh chemical scrubs and try these natural alternatives:

  • Sugar Scrub: Mix sugar with honey or coconut oil for a gentle exfoliant.
  • Oatmeal: Soothes irritated skin and is ideal for sensitive types.
  • Coffee Grounds: Rich in antioxidants, they reduce inflammation and protect skin. Combine these with a carrier oil for a nourishing scrub that maintains moisture. Exfoliate 1-2 times weekly to avoid over-drying.

Protecting Your Skin from Harsh Winter Weather

Shielding your skin from cold, windy conditions is crucial for maintaining its health. A combination of physical and product-based barriers can prevent damage and keep your complexion glowing.

Dressing for Skin Protection

Wear breathable fabrics like cotton or wool to shield your skin from wind and cold. Layer clothing to trap heat and cover exposed areas with scarves, gloves, and hats. This reduces direct exposure to harsh elements, preventing chapping and irritation.

Skincare Products That Lock in Moisture

Choose products with humectants like hyaluronic acid to attract and retain moisture. Thick creams with ingredients like shea butter or ceramides create a protective barrier. Don’t skip sunscreen—use a broad-spectrum SPF 30 or higher to guard against UV damage. For lips, apply a nourishing lip balm with SPF to prevent chapping.

Lifestyle Tips for Glowing Winter Skin

Beyond topical treatments, a healthy lifestyle supports your skin’s natural glow:

  • Sleep Well: Aim for 7-8 hours of sleep to allow skin repair.
  • Balanced Diet: Include foods rich in vitamins A, C, and E, like berries, nuts, and leafy greens.
  • Stay Active: Exercise boosts circulation, delivering oxygen and nutrients to your skin.

Common Winter Skincare Questions Answered

How can I prevent dry skin in winter naturally? Focus on hydration through water intake, water-rich foods, and natural oils. Use gentle exfoliants and protective moisturizers to lock in moisture.

What are the best natural oils for winter skincare? Jojoba, argan, and rosehip oils are excellent choices due to their hydrating and non-comedogenic properties.

Why is sunscreen important in winter? UV rays penetrate clouds and cause aging and damage, making daily SPF essential year-round.

How often should I exfoliate in winter? Exfoliate 1-2 times per week with gentle, natural scrubs to avoid stripping moisture.
